Weather in January

January, like December, is another chilly winter month in Saint-Brieuc-des-Iffs, France, with an average temperature ranging between max 8.4°C (47.1°F) and min 2.6°C (36.7°F).

Temperature

Saint-Brieuc-des-Iffs's coldest temperatures are experienced in January, with average high temperatures of 8.4°C (47.1°F) and lows of 2.6°C (36.7°F).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in January is 87%.

Rainfall

In Saint-Brieuc-des-Iffs, in January, during 13.3 rainfall days, 27mm (1.06")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Saint-Brieuc-des-Iffs, during the entire year, the rain falls for 150.1 days and collects up to 330mm (12.99") of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through April, November and December are months with snowfall. In January, it is snowing for 0.7 days. Throughout January, 1mm (0.04") of snow is accumulated. In Saint-Brieuc-des-Iffs, during the entire year, snow falls for 2.8 days and aggregates up to 10mm (0.39") of snow.

Daylight

In January, the average length of the day is 8h and 52min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 08:58 and sunset at 17:23. On the last day of January, in Saint-Brieuc-des-Iffs, France, sunrise is at 08:37 and sunset at 18:03 CET.

Sunshine

January has the least sunshine of the year in Saint-Brieuc-des-Iffs, with an average of 4.2h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a low health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
